Overview

Plunge into Ark Wildlife Park’s incredible collection of reptiles at their Tropical house and come face-to-face with pythons, geckos, iguanas and many more captivating reptiles! You’ll be able to learn about these cold – blooded creatures, with an experienced keeper on hand to answer your questions and introduce you to the colour changing Panther Chameleon, the Crested Gecko – thought extinct until being rediscovered in 1994 and a host of snakes from Burmese Python to the Western Hognose Snake! Then it’s off to the rest of the park for a fun-filled day seeing the other rescue animals and wildlife walks with entry for you and your companion for the rest of the day!

Brilliant Christmas present
12 July 2019
We did a ‘meet the meerkats’ experience. I loved it. This is a small rescue park and any money is re-invested. The owner was really friendly and gave a great talk whilst we sat and fed the meerkats. They have a reptile section and twice a day take a couple out for you to see and hold at no extra cost. There is a small cafe and a good playground for kids. It was a long drive for us but worth it. You could probably spend a few hours here. I would, definitely, recommend a visit.
